About the Role

Valence is looking for a Product Designer to join our small, high-velocity product-design-engineering team. You'll work across the full product — from AI coaching flows to team collaboration features — shipping polished, thoughtful experiences on a weekly cadence. This isn't a role where design is handed requirements and asked to execute. You'll be embedded with product and engineering, contributing to how we think about problems, not just how we solve them visually.

You're a few years into your career, have shipped real product, and are hungry to grow in an environment that will stretch you.

What You'll Do

  • Design end-to-end features across Valence's core product — coaching flows, onboarding, dashboards, and team tooling — from concept through shipped

  • Contribute to and maintain our design system, ensuring consistency and craft as the product scales

  • Work closely with product and engineering in weekly cycles, translating requirements into clear interaction flows and high-fidelity designs

  • Participate actively in design critiques, working sessions, and paired design work with senior teammates

  • Write product copy and micro-interactions that make the experience feel polished and human

  • Explore how AI can be integrated into user experiences in ways that feel intuitive, not gimmicky

What You Bring

  • 3–5 years of product design experience with a portfolio that demonstrates strong craft and end-to-end thinking

  • Experience shipping product on a small team — you're comfortable owning a feature without heavy process or specialized support

  • Solid grounding in interaction design, visual design, and information architecture

  • Familiarity working with and contributing to a design system

  • Comfortable working in fast cycles — you can make decisions with incomplete information and iterate based on what you learn

  • Proficiency in Figma

Nice to have:

  • Experience designing conversational interfaces, chat products, or AI-powered experiences

  • Exposure to enterprise SaaS or B2B products

  • Interest in the intersection of AI, coaching, and human behavior

What Success Looks Like in 90 Days

  • You've shipped at least one end-to-end feature and have a clear sense of where your work fits in the broader product

  • You're an active contributor in design reviews and working sessions, not just a listener

  • You have a working relationship with your engineering and product partners and are embedded in the weekly rhythm of the team
